Lower East Side
Neighborhood in Helena, Montana
Lewis & Clark County 59601
A mix of bungalows, cottages and split levels off Interstate 15
Lower East Side has a mix of single-family residences, an apartment complex, and some commercial buildings on the neighborhood’s southeast side. Single-family homes in Lower East Side tend to sell for $180,000 and $300,000, and duplexes sell for between $500,000 and $550,000. Housing styles in the neighborhood tend to be cottage, bungalow and split levels. “There are a lot of people purchasing homes there and fixing them up,” says Demaray.Parks in the neighborhood, trails a short drive away
Lower East Side has three parks that residents can enjoy. Ramey Park is the neighborhood’s largest, and has multipurpose fields and a running track. Sherron Park has a playground, and Robinson Park has a long walking path through the middle of an open field. The Beattie Street and Bompart Hill trailheads that lead up Mount Ascension are about two miles away to the south, and about the same distance to the west, hikers can head up Mount Helena’s 1906 trail which is about 3 miles long.Helena Public Schools
Bryant Elementary School has a C rating from Niche and Helena Middle School has a B-plus. Helena High School is located in the neighborhood, has a B rating, and holds a variety of after-school activities for students to enjoy. Helena College University of Montana is also in the neighborhood, with its campus adjacent to Helena High School.Rodeo riding and seasonal festivals in Helena
Lewis and Clark Fairgrounds, about four miles west of Lower East Side is a go-to in Helena for rodeo and other live events. The Last Chance Stampede and Fair visits Helena every July, turning the fairground into a lively mix of rodeo performances, live music and antique cars. September’s Fall Fest provides activities for people after rodeo season, and concerts and other events are held at the fairgrounds year-round.Getting around Lower East Side
Driving is a big part of life in Montana, whether it’s heading to the Bob Marshall Wilderness Park 100 miles from Lower East Side or the mile-and-a-half trip to Last Chance Gulch. Helena itself is only about seven miles across, small enough that any destination inside or just out of the city is a quick drive. The Helena Regional Airport is about three miles away, and St. Peter’s Hospital is about two miles from the neighborhood.Everyone goes to Last Chance Gulch
People grab fast food at restaurants along Prospect Avenue, or head to Steve's Cafe for breakfast. For more shopping and dining, most head to Last Chance Gulch, Helena’s well-trafficked shopping and dining district is about two miles away from Lower East Side. “Helena is a small town, and everyone tends to go to the same places,” says Demaray. “People love On Broadway, it’s been a Helena staple for years.” People also shop in Last Chance Gulch at stores like Great Divide Cyclery, fourOsix and the Montana Book Company. For groceries, Albertson’s or Safeway are both less than half a mile from the neighborhood along Prospect Avenue.Houses of Worship
Saint Mary's Catholic Community Church, located in the neighborhood, has a community garden called the Jubilee Garden. It's open for the public to walk around in, and donates food to the Helena Food Share. The Hannaford Street Bible hosts a men's breakfast the first and third Thursday of the month from 6:45 - 7:45 a.m.

Lower East Side Demographics and Home Trends
On average, homes in Lower East Side, Helena sell after 30 days on the market compared to the national average of 49 days. The median sale price for homes in Lower East Side, Helena over the last 12 months is $315,000, down 9%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
